Penguins' mistakes snatch defeat from jaws of victory yet again

Evgeni Malkin called it the "same story."

The Penguins controlled play for two periods against the Islanders, and carried a lead into third period that wasn't as sizable as the discrepancy in the two teams' play had been through the first 40 minutes. Though the Penguins still played pretty well in the third, the Islanders swung momentum back in their direction and were opportunistic. They capitalized on the Penguins' mistakes to take the lead in regulation, ensuring the Penguins couldn't even get a crucial point in the standings out of the loss.

No, this time I'm not talking about Friday's loss on Long Island.
